The vermilion flycatchers of galapagos are slightly smaller and duller than their mainland counterparts, however in galapagos the male vermilion flycatcher is the only truly bright land bird. Phylogeography of the vermilion flycatcher species complex: The vermilion flycatcher is an endemic bird of the galapagos islands, which has gone extinct on floreana and san cristóbal islands and is rapidly declining on santa cruz.
